I'm amazed banks continue to push out these type of unsecured warrants.
Does ANZ really think a 4.5% interest rate (BBSW+4.75%)*(1-tax rate) for the current BBSW of 1.73% (3 month)) is reasonable reward for the risk associated with the warrant? A 1.5% premium to secured, government guaranteed term deposits attracting 3% is nowhere sufficient enough for that risk given:
The last lot of capital notes issued by a bank (WBCPF) could be picked up for as low as $94 not long after floating and have only once traded at or above their face value of $100. You can still pick them up below face value today. This is also true of NABPB and CBAPD, amongst others, although some of the older issues with a higher interest rate now command a premium (eg, CBAPE).
- The warrant is unsecured
- The warrant is junior to just about every other debt ANZ may have except ordinary shares
- Can be converted at any time to ordinary ANZ shares at ANZ's whim
- Any conversion is subject to an undisclosed and arbitrary maximum no. of shares
- ANZ can arbitrarily decide not to pay the coupon, solely at their discretion, without affecting normal dividends
Senior company bonds (ie, ranking before most creditors), commonly with a BBB credit rating, can often pay a coupon rate higher than this, are secured, and must be redeemed by cash. OK, these bank warrants come fully franked, but tax is never a good driver for investment decisions.
